Vidcast:  https://www.instagram.com/p/DBKPQ4ystmr/ The Consumer Product Safety Commission and Fisher-Price are telling consumers to modify all models of Fisher-Price Snugga Infant Swings.  If this swing is used for sleep, the headrest and body support inserts can increase the risk of suffocation. About 2.1 million swings were sold in the United States, about 99,000 swings were sold in Canada, and about 500 swings were sold in Mexico at Amazon, Toys R Us, Walmart/Sams Club, and Target stores nationwide. Stop using this swing until you have removed the headrest and the body support insert from the start pad.  Fisher Price will provide a $25 incentive for doing this.  For more information contact Fisher-Price at 1-855-853-6224. https://www.cpsc.gov/Recalls/2025/Fisher-Price-Recalls-More-than-2-Million-Snuga-Infant-Swings-Due-to-Suffocation-Hazard-After-5-Deaths-Reported #fisherprice #infant #swing #snugga #headrest #bodyinsert #suffocation #recall
